    How You’ll Make an Impact:

    As a Staff Pharmacist on the Specialty Pharmacy team at Omnicell, you’ll contribute to a community’s well-being, act as a trusted advisor to patients, and ensure pharmacy operations are efficient, effective, and continually improving while being a part of a global organization dedicated to innovation in medication management.

     

    + Provide exceptional and personalized patient care and pharmacy consulting services; advise and guide with empathy, confidentiality, and diligence

    + Build effective relationships with local physicians and medical community to ensure accurate and safe dispensing of medication to patients

    + Embrace a deep understanding of pharmacy operations and a drive for continual improvement, learning, and leading to provide the best possible patient care and empower the pharmacy team’s development

    + Stay informed of regulations, retail pharmacy best practices, and knowledge of specialty diseases such as Autoimmune, Oncology, Hepatitis C, HIV, and more

    What You’ll Bring

    Basic Qualifications:

    + Pharm.D. or BS Pharmacy degree from an accredited college of pharmacy

    + Successful completion of state pharmacy board examination

    + Pharmacist license current and in good standing

    + Maintaining any continuing education requirements

    + Three years of experience in the practice of pharmacy

    Work Environment and Physical Demands:

    + This position is moderately active and requires standing, walking, and other movement for the duration of the shift and lifting up to 25 pounds

    + While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k and hear

    + Ability to see distinctions in colors and shapes

     

    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ions

     

    Compensation will vary based on region. For the state of Maryland only, expected pay is $120,000 - $125,000 annually, plus 9% quarterly bonus.
